๐ŸŒ† The atmosphere of “End of Beginning” is steeped in introspection and nostalgia, wrapped up in a soundscape that feels both futuristic and retro. It’s a journey through the past with eyes fixed on the horizon, contemplating the cyclical nature of life and identity.

๐ŸŽข The chorus, “I wave goodbye to the end of beginning,” serves as a poignant reminder of life’s perpetual motion, where endings morph into beginnings and the cycle repeats. Isn’t it curious how we often find ourselves looking back to move forward, grasping at what was to understand what could be? It’s a bittersweet acknowledgment that nothing, not even our very selves, remains static.

๐Ÿ” Diving into the verses, phrases like “And when I’m back in Chicago, I feel it / Another version of me, I was in it” highlight the song’s exploration of identity and the impact of places on our sense of self. The mention of “Chicago” isn’t just a geographical reference; it’s a metaphorical crossroads where past and present selves converge, urging us to ponder how our experiences shape us. The dialogue with “Enter, Troubadour” and “Enter, Caroline” introduces characters or perhaps facets of the self, emphasizing the internal and external dialogues that lead to growth and change.

๐Ÿ”„ Through its lyrical journey, “End of Beginning” encapsulates the essence of transition and the perpetual quest for identity amidst the ever-changing landscapes of life. This song whispers the truth that every ending ushers a new beginning, and within this cycle lies the heart of human experienceโ€”the relentless pursuit of self amidst the echoes of who we were.

Djo’s “End of Beginning” is a masterful ode to the cyclical nature of life, urging listeners to embrace the complexity of endings and beginnings as integral to the journey of self-discovery.
